The CNC Machined Ball Bearing mechanism provides greater precision on the handle pivot providing a crisp response for avid riders on technical sections. The bearings at top and bottom of both shafts shown in image below make the handle feel lighter, reduces play and improves modulation. Sharp!
Supplied as a kit for both shafts on one lever.
Typically required in event the long bearing assembly has fallen out of the lever. That long assembly is retained by a grub screw on the handle and a screw on each end of the assembly. All three fasteners needs be secured sufficiently to prevent the assembly (the shaft) exiting the lever. Typically you apply enough pressure on all three fastening points so that they are tightened to an extent where there is some "snap resistance" when unscrewing. This will usually prevent the bearing working loose. Undertake periodical initial checks while bedding in, use thread locker if required.

Image below shows the CNC Ball Bearing lever on left. The lever on the right is a non-CNC bearing lever. You cannot retrofit bearings into non-CNC levers.
In the rare event the shorter bearing assembly needs renewal, fitting involves removing the longer bearing, backing off the finger knob grub screw, then the finger knob itself. If the threaded shaft also needs be renewed proceed to remove the spring locking washer and accompanying washer on the shaft near the piston.
